- Portland_Arts_Tax abstract "The Portland Arts Tax, formally the Arts Education and Access Income Tax, is a $35 income tax paid by residents of Portland, Oregon to support school teachers and art focused nonprofit organizations. Residents age eighteen or older with $1,000 or more income are required to pay the tax. The tax was instituted when Portland voters passed Oregon Ballot Measure 26-146 in November 2012.".
